An assisted living facility may be a good choice if you need more personal care services than are feasible at home or in an independent living retirement community. The usual retirement home pattern is that each person or couple in the home has an apartment-style room or suite of rooms. An assisted living facility may be a good choice if you don’t need the round-the-clock medical care and supervision of a nursing home. A nursing home may be a good choice if both medical and personal care needs have become too great to handle at home. Independent living is a general name for any housing arrangement designed exclusively for seniors. Assistance may include the administration or supervision of medication, or personal care services provided by a trained staff person. Assisted living is a philosophy of care and services promoting independence and dignity.
